  • Portmore Municipal Council rejected claims of an 18-month delay in building approvals for a school fence.
  • The school received approvals over a month ago, after a dispute with a church over access was resolved.
  • First no-objection letter from NEPA was issued in November 2024.
  • Municipal authority approval was granted on March 31, 2025.
  • Ministry of Education approval was granted on May 1, 2025.
